The Topical Issues in Experts Activities
Škoch, Petr ; Bradáč, Albert (referee) ; Telec, Ivo (advisor)
The Diploma thesis deals with general issues in the environment of Czech expertise from the view of ordinary experts. The study fosuses on a critical analysis of expert activities with special regards to remuneration issues, timing of expert fees, expertise, experts‘ inauguration and dismissal from a post and cooperation with government authorities. The methodology used is an array of reactions by experts to individual and specific points, which are then evaluated and possible methods of solution are proposed. The end of the thesis statistically summarises all problems in a graph and highlights the most critical ones.

The title of the thesis: Protective function of labour law in the case law of Czech courts Abstract: This thesis focuses on the protective function of labour law in the case law of Czech courts. The protective function of labour law is one of its essential functions and has a close relation to employee protection as the weaker party of employment relationships. Courts as public authorities and decisions-making bodies significantly affect the final form of the protective function, while providing protection to the rights of employees. Considering the fact that the protective function is immanent to labour law and the case law of Czech courts further develops, in my opinion, this thesis deals with a topical and evolving issue. The content of this thesis is divided into four chapters. The first chapter describes the meaning of protective function in labour law, its role as a fundamental principle of employment relationships, and legal consequences related to it. Its part is also the brief explanation of the concept of "flexicurity". The second, third and fourth chapter deal with three fields of labour law, in which the protective function is significantly reflected. The ending of an employment relationship can be considered to be one of the most important institute of the labour law. By means of it is terminated the legal relation between employer and employee, which can results in grave social and legal repercussions for the employee. For this reason, the labour code follows up thoroughly the alterations, conditions and ways of ending of an employment relationship. This rigorosum wants to map these ways and define usage of its legal preconditions and differences in following chapters. It uses legal practise of labour code, case law, and literature for this purpose. It adverts several practical issues of ending of an employment relationship at the same time. The introduction pursues the general concept of labour law and its historical development. It also contains, what legal relation is according to the law and introduces the reader to employment matters at the same time. The second chapter analyzes individual types of legal acts - agreement on termination of employment, dismissal, including its prerequisites, dismissal reasons, unions participation, delivering and termination notice period; as well as dismissal without notice, dismissal during probation period, and invalid ending of an employment relationship. and key words Abstract This diploma thesis is a contribution to the mapping of the issue of involuntary employee departures from organizations with an emphasis on the aspect of dismissal organizations and the dismissal individual. Thematically, the work is divided into theoretical and empirical part. The theoretical part deals with issues related to the nature of work and the importance of work in human life. It clarifies the traditional motives that encourage a person to perform a paid work in order to better understand the consequences of its loss. It provides insight into the legislative framework of employment termination with focus on the types of termination, which in fact represent dismissals. These data are followed by text that introduces the reasons for which the employee can be dismissed, since these reasons play an important role in next phases of dismissal. Since the dismissal of workers (although it may have positive benefits for the organization) is less popular HR activity among the performers and it could be very traumatic for leaving employees, it is common to prevent it by HR planning or through incentives for voluntary departures.
